CloudConfig

CloudConfig
CloudConfig
JSON Example
{
    "autoscale_polling_interval": 0,
    "dhcp_enabled": false,
    "dns_resolution_on_se": false,
    "enable_vip_on_all_interfaces": false,
    "enable_vip_static_routes": false,
    "ip6_autocfg_enabled": false,
    "license_tier": "string",
    "license_type": "string",
    "maintenance_mode": false,
    "mtu": 0,
    "name": "string",
    "prefer_static_routes": false,
    "state_based_dns_registration": false,
    "tenant_ref": "string",
    "url": "string",
    "uuid": "string",
    "vcenter_configuration": {
        "content_lib": {
            "id": "string",
            "name": "string"
        },
        "datacenter": "string",
        "datacenter_managed_object_id": "string",
        "deactivate_vm_discovery": false,
        "is_nsx_environment": false,
        "management_ip_subnet": {
            "ip_addr": {
                "addr": "string",
                "type": "string"
            },
            "mask": 0
        },
        "management_network": "string",
        "password": "string",
        "privilege": "string",
        "use_content_lib": false,
        "username": "string",
        "vcenter_template_se_location": "string",
        "vcenter_url": "string"
    },
    "vmc_deployment": false,
    "vtype": "string"
}
integer As uint32 As uint32
autoscale_polling_interval
Optional
Constraints: default: 60

CloudConnector polling interval in seconds for external autoscale groups, minimum 60 seconds. Allowed values are 60-3600. Field introduced in 22.1.1. Unit is SECONDS.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

boolean
dhcp_enabled
Optional

Select the IP address management scheme.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

boolean
dns_resolution_on_se
Optional

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

boolean
enable_vip_on_all_interfaces
Optional

Enable VIP on all data interfaces for the Cloud.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

boolean
enable_vip_static_routes
Optional

Use static routes for VIP side network resolution during VirtualService placement.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

boolean
ip6_autocfg_enabled
Optional

Enable IPv6 auto configuration.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

string
license_tier
Optional

Specifies the default license tier which would be used by new SE Groups. This field by default inherits the value from system configuration. Enum options - ENTERPRISE_16, ENTERPRISE, ENTERPRISE_18, BASIC, ESSENTIALS, ENTERPRISE_WITH_CLOUD_SERVICES.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

string
license_type
Optional

If no license type is specified then default license enforcement for the cloud type is chosen. The default mappings are Container Cloud is Max Ses, OpenStack and VMware is cores and linux it is Sockets. Enum options - LIC_BACKEND_SERVERS, LIC_SOCKETS, LIC_CORES, LIC_HOSTS, LIC_SE_BANDWIDTH, LIC_METERED_SE_BANDWIDTH.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

boolean
maintenance_mode
Optional

Cloud is in maintenance mode.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

integer As uint32 As uint32
mtu
Optional
Constraints: default: 1500

MTU setting for the cloud. Field introduced in 22.1.1. Unit is BYTES.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

string
name
Required

Name of the cloud.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

boolean
prefer_static_routes
Optional

Prefer static routes over interface routes during VirtualService placement.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

boolean
state_based_dns_registration
Optional
Constraints: default: true

DNS records for VIPs are added/deleted based on the operational state of the VIPs.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

string
tenant_ref
Optional

It is a reference to an object of type Tenant.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

string
url
Optional

URL of the cloud.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

string
uuid
Optional

UUID of the cloud.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

vcenter_configuration
Optional

vcenter_configuration

boolean
vmc_deployment
Optional

This deployment is VMware on AWS cloud.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.

string
vtype
Required
Constraints: default: CLOUD_NONE

Cloud type. Enum options - CLOUD_NONE, CLOUD_VCENTER, CLOUD_OPENSTACK, CLOUD_AWS, CLOUD_VCA, CLOUD_APIC, CLOUD_MESOS, CLOUD_LINUXSERVER, CLOUD_DOCKER_UCP, CLOUD_RANCHER, CLOUD_OSHIFT_K8S, CLOUD_AZURE, CLOUD_GCP, CLOUD_NSXT. Field introduced in 22.1.1. Allowed in Enterprise edition with any value, Enterprise with Cloud Services edition.